"What a lucky ride:" Kenny "Snake" Stabler to receive Gold Jacket alongside Brett Favre

CANTON, Ohio -- The Canton Memorial Civic Center is the place to be Thursday evening, August 4th as the Gold Jacket ceremony takes place. This year's Pro Football Hall of Fame inductees will receive the gold jacket they will wear for their inductions on Saturday night.

Kenny Stabler



Along with Brett Favre is Kenny Stabler.

He's most known for his days with the Oakland Raiders, and like Favre he's a southern guy who took a while to win over all his football observers but very likable. He's not going in first ballot, but going in with Brett Favre and his longtime girlfriend, his life partner the last 20 years of his life, Kim Bush, is pretty happy to be representing the "Snake."

Kim Bush



"Sometimes I pinch myself to think what a lucky ride I had shotgun with the Snake that's pretty fun stuff," said Kim Bush, Stabler's girlfriend.

The "Snake," like Favre, was a gambler on the field and personality everywhere.

"They were casual and laid back. They were I don't want to call them that's not the right term to use but they were simple men that loved the game they played. played it with great intensity and so good at it and loved what the game brought all the people together the family together the fans and I think off the field they were very similar. They really treasure their alone time with their families and as soon as the season was over for Kenny he was on the road in Oakland and drove to Alabama ready to get home and I know Brett was like that," said Bush.


Indeed, Brett Favre and Ken Stabler are two of a kind.
